About Hiring a Lawyer in Asunción, Paraguay

Hiring a lawyer in Asunción, Paraguay involves a few key steps that ensure you receive competent and tailored legal assistance. Initially, you should identify the type of legal assistance you require, whether it's for criminal defense, family law, business law, or other legal areas. Next, you can seek referrals from friends or family or consult your country's embassy in Asunción for recommended lists of lawyers. It's crucial to verify that the lawyer is registered with the Paraguayan Bar Association (Colegio de Abogados del Paraguay) and is in good standing. During your initial consultations, discuss the lawyer's experience, fees, and the expected outcome to ensure they are the right fit for your needs.

How can I verify a lawyer's credentials in Asunción?

Ensure the lawyer is registered with the Paraguayan Bar Association and check their standing and credentials through official channels like the association’s registry.

What should I bring to my initial consultation with a lawyer?

Bring any documents related to your legal issue, such as contracts, identification, correspondence, and any prior legal papers or court documents.

Are legal fees negotiable?

Legal fees can often be negotiated. It’s advisable to discuss and agree upon the fees upfront with your lawyer to avoid any misunderstanding later.

Can I change my lawyer if I am not satisfied?

Yes, you have the right to change your lawyer if you are not satisfied with their services, but it's important to review the terms of any legal agreement signed initially.

What languages do lawyers in Asunción typically speak?

Most lawyers in Asunción speak Spanish as their primary language, and many also speak Guaraní. Some may speak English or other languages, which can be helpful for foreigners.
